Getting There
-
Car
If you are traveling by car, start from Sabang City. Head southwest on Jl. Teuku Umar toward Jl. T. Panglima Polem. Continue on Jl. T. Panglima Polem for approximately 4 kilometers until you reach the entrance to Paradiso Beach, which is on the right side. There is parking available near the beach, and you may need to pay a small fee for parking.
-
Public Transportation
For those using public transportation, you can take a local minibus (angkot) from Sabang City to Kuta Ateueh. Make sure to ask the driver to drop you off at the nearest stop to Paradiso Beach. Once you get off, walk along Jl. T. Panglima Polem for about 10 minutes until you reach the beach entrance. The bus fare is quite affordable, usually around 10,000 IDR.
-
Motorbike
If you prefer a more adventurous route, consider renting a motorbike in Sabang City. From the city center, take Jl. Teuku Umar southbound, then merge onto Jl. T. Panglima Polem. Follow the road for about 4 kilometers until you arrive at Paradiso Beach. Keep in mind that you will need to wear a helmet and have a valid driving license. Rental costs vary, but expect to pay around 75,000 IDR per day.
